12956731
0xd6689258f650e07aa8f2247e73eb120a1537696d5697cf50942e18a041ffda1c
Transactions0
Height12956731
Confirmations1897887
Timestamp160 days 5 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xc28c5807d50eaa95
Bits
Difficulty0x22bed26b